Graph Nets图神经网络安全防护终极指南:防止图数据泄露的10个关键保护措施
在人工智能快速发展的今天,图神经网络(Graph Neural Networks)正成为处理复杂关系数据的重要工具。Graph Nets作为DeepMind推出的专业图网络库,在社交网络分析、推荐系统、分子结构预测等领域展现出强大能力。然而,随着图数据应用的普及,数据安全和隐私保护问题日益突出。本文将为您揭秘10个关键的图数据安全防护措施,确保您的图神经网络应用既高效又安全!🚀## 🔒 图
Graph Nets图神经网络安全防护终极指南:防止图数据泄露的10个关键保护措施
【免费下载链接】graph_nets 项目地址: https://gitcode.com/gh_mirrors/gra/graph_nets
在人工智能快速发展的今天,图神经网络(Graph Neural Networks)正成为处理复杂关系数据的重要工具。Graph Nets作为DeepMind推出的专业图网络库,在社交网络分析、推荐系统、分子结构预测等领域展现出强大能力。然而,随着图数据应用的普及,数据安全和隐私保护问题日益突出。本文将为您揭秘10个关键的图数据安全防护措施,确保您的图神经网络应用既高效又安全!🚀
🔒 图神经网络安全威胁分析
图神经网络处理的数据通常包含敏感信息,如社交关系、交易记录、医疗数据等。这些数据一旦泄露,可能导致严重的隐私问题。主要安全威胁包括:
- 节点特征泄露:攻击者可能通过反向工程推断节点属性
- 边关系暴露:图结构本身可能揭示敏感的关系信息
- 全局信息窃取:模型的全局参数可能被恶意利用
🛡️ 10个关键保护措施详解
1. 数据脱敏与匿名化处理
在将图数据输入Graph Nets之前,务必对敏感信息进行脱敏处理。使用graph_nets/utils_np.py中的工具函数对节点和边属性进行匿名化处理。
2. 差分隐私技术应用
在模型训练过程中添加随机噪声,确保单个数据点的变化不会显著影响输出结果。这种方法能有效防止模型记忆训练数据中的敏感信息。
3. 图结构混淆技术
通过添加虚拟节点和边,或者对图结构进行轻微扰动,可以有效保护图的拓扑信息不被轻易识别。
4. 安全的特征聚合机制
Graph Nets中的消息传递机制需要特别关注安全性。确保在graph_nets/blocks.py中定义的聚合函数不会泄露敏感信息。
5. 访问控制与权限管理
建立严格的访问控制机制,确保只有授权用户才能访问图数据和模型参数。
6. 加密图数据存储
对存储的图数据进行加密处理,即使数据被非法获取,也无法直接读取敏感信息。
7. 模型输出过滤
在模型预测阶段,对输出结果进行过滤和审查,防止敏感信息通过模型输出泄露。
8. 安全的数据传输协议
在网络传输图数据时,使用安全的通信协议,如TLS/SSL,防止数据在传输过程中被截获。
9. 定期安全审计
建立定期的安全审计机制,检查图数据处理流程中的潜在漏洞。
10. 员工安全意识培训
加强相关人员的安全意识,确保在操作过程中不会意外泄露敏感数据。
📊 实际应用场景保护策略
社交网络分析安全防护
在社交网络应用中,用户关系数据极其敏感。通过应用上述保护措施,特别是差分隐私和图结构混淆技术,可以有效保护用户隐私。
推荐系统安全实践
推荐系统通常处理大量用户行为数据。确保在构建用户-物品交互图时,对用户身份和行为模式进行充分保护。
🚀 快速实施指南
- 评估风险等级:首先识别图数据中的敏感信息类型和泄露风险
- 选择合适技术:根据具体需求选择差分隐私、加密或访问控制等保护措施
- 集成到现有流程:将安全保护措施无缝集成到现有的Graph Nets工作流中
- 持续监控优化:建立持续监控机制,及时发现并修复安全漏洞
💡 最佳实践建议
- 分层保护:不要依赖单一保护措施,建立多层次的安全防护体系
- 最小权限原则:只授予必要的访问权限,减少潜在的攻击面
- 定期更新:随着技术的发展,及时更新安全防护策略
通过实施这10个关键保护措施,您将能够充分发挥Graph Nets的强大功能,同时确保图数据的安全性和隐私性。记住,安全不是一次性任务,而是需要持续关注和改进的过程!✨
【免费下载链接】graph_nets 项目地址: https://gitcode.com/gh_mirrors/gra/graph_nets
更多推荐



所有评论(0)